

He was born on August 20, 1931, in Newark, NJ to Thomas “Tony” Roma and Rose Piegaro. He married Sandra DeBella on April 21, 1957, and together they built a life filled with love, laughter, family, and dear friends.
George was a long-time resident of Livingston, NJ before moving to Chester. The first in his family to graduate from college, George earned a B.S. in Accounting from Seton Hall University. A proud U.S. Army veteran, he went on to a distinguished career in business, serving as Vice President of Sweet-Orr and later as Owner and President of Newco Uniform Co. before his retirement.
